At the prestigious Halloway Institute for Synthetic Biology, Dr. Victor Frankenstein III has spent his career pretending the family name is only an embarrassment of history. In secret, he has done the opposite. After inheriting the hidden ledgers of his father and grandfather, Victor descends beneath the Institute and continues the forbidden work that has haunted his bloodline for generations: the creation of engineered life. His masterpiece is Prometheus, a synthetic-organic being built not from corpses and folklore, but from cutting-edge neural architecture, vat-grown tissue, and a mind cultivated inside an organoid system meant to purge inherited trauma before consciousness fully wakes. What Victor believes will be the final correction of the Frankenstein failure becomes something far worse. The ghost in the blood is not erased. It is refined, strengthened, and given a body powerful enough to survive the truth.
As Prometheus awakens, the novel expands from secret-lab science fiction into a gothic inheritance nightmare. The being does not emerge as a blank slate or obedient servant. It emerges carrying the archived memories of earlier creations, Adam, Cain, Seth, Abel, and the private shame of the Frankensteins who made and destroyed them. Hidden chambers beneath the ancestral estate, poison rooms, lockers, archived survivors, and the buried Sanguineous Ledger reveal that the family's real sin was never creation alone. It was the repeated refusal to let created life remain free once it became fully itself. What follows is not a simple man-versus-monster conflict, but a war over whether personhood can survive the violence of its own origin.
The New Prometheus is a dark speculative gothic thriller about inheritance, sentience, scientific arrogance, and the moral horror of building life only to punish it for autonomy. By the final movement, Victor is forced into a choice between species loyalty and a harder truth: the science that created this suffering must die, but the beings it created must live. The climax in the ancestral crypt refuses the easy route of extermination and instead lands on a harsher, more radical act of abdication. The original Frankenstein altar is destroyed, the hidden laboratory is buried, and Victor offers the last surviving creations a future outside the old cycle of cages, poison, and secrecy. This is a novel about breaking bloodline law, ending inherited cruelty, and confronting the possibility that the monster may be the first being in the family history willing to choose a better beginning.
